Understanding Film Cities as Cultural Ecosystems

What Defines a Film City?

A film city is a specially designed zone comprising state-of-the-art production facilities, studios, training centers, and residential quarters aimed at supporting the entire lifecycle of film and media creation. Unlike a traditional film studio, a film city integrates multiple facets of filmmaking, post-production, distribution, and education. Chitrotpala Film City in Chhattisgarh exemplifies this holistic development model, emphasizing community and knowledge exchange to uplift regional film and art industries.

Key Components Encouraging Creative Collaboration

At its core, a film city hosts not only technical infrastructure but also spaces for creative collaboration such as workshops, networking events, and informal meetups. These elements foster community learning by facilitating cross-disciplinary interaction among filmmakers, writers, technicians, and artists, thereby creating fertile ground for mentorship opportunities.

The Role of Regional Cultural Development

Regional film cities play a crucial role in amplifying local cultural narratives and art forms. In Chhattisgarh, investment in cultural infrastructure like the Chitrotpala Film City promotes indigenous art scenes, preserves linguistic diversity, and bolsters cultural identity. This underscores cultural development beyond economic gains, embedding mentorship that is sensitive to local traditions and creativity.

Mentorship in Creative Industries: Why It Matters

The Mentor-Mentee Dynamic in Arts and Film

Mentorship in creative fields is more than knowledge transfer; it is a relationship built on trust, shared vision, and constructive critique. Artistic mentorship nurtures raw talent, scaffolds skill development, and provides nuanced industry insights. For young creatives, having access to experienced mentors in a film city setting bridges the gap between academic learning and practical career navigation.

Challenges Mentorship Addresses

Creative professionals often encounter barriers such as unclear career pathways, isolated work environments, and limited access to industry networks. Mentorship systematically addresses these challenges by offering personalized guidance, helping mentees develop portfolios, and expanding their professional circles within the supportive ecosystem of a film city. These are crucial for accelerating career progression with measurable outcomes.

Examples of Successful Mentorship Models

Globally, film cities like Mumbai’s Film City and Hollywood’s studio lots have established formal mentorship programs pairing emerging talent with veterans. Inspired by these, Chitrotpala focuses on structured mentorship that combines digital tools for engagement and hands-on training, enabling a blend of traditional wisdom and tech-enabled learning.
